加入收藏 | 设为首页 | 会员中心 | 我要投稿 草根网 (https://www.1asp.com.cn/)- 建站、低代码、办公协同、大数据、云通信!
当前位置: 首页 > 教程 > 正文

ASP中实现数据库分页查询的技术方法概述

发布时间:2025-08-07 09:28:39 所属栏目:教程 来源:DaWei
导读: 在ASP(Active Server Pages)中实现数据库分页查询,通常需要结合SQL语句和服务器端脚本逻辑。通过限制每次查询返回的数据量,可以有效提升页面加载速度和用户体验。 常见的分页方法是利用SQL的LIMIT子句或

在ASP(Active Server Pages)中实现数据库分页查询,通常需要结合SQL语句和服务器端脚本逻辑。通过限制每次查询返回的数据量,可以有效提升页面加载速度和用户体验。


常见的分页方法是利用SQL的LIMIT子句或ROWNUM伪列来控制返回的记录数。例如,在MySQL中可以使用LIMIT offset, count来指定起始位置和每页记录数,而在Oracle中则使用ROWNUM进行类似操作。


在ASP中,可以通过动态构建SQL语句的方式实现分页。根据用户当前访问的页码,计算出起始记录的位置,并将该值作为参数传递给SQL查询。这样可以确保每次只获取当前页所需的数据。


AI绘图,仅供参考

为了提高性能,还可以在数据库层面建立合适的索引,以加快分页查询的速度。同时,合理设置每页显示的记录数量,避免一次性加载过多数据导致性能下降。


另外,ASP中也可以使用Recordset对象的MoveFirst、MoveNext等方法手动遍历数据,但这种方法在处理大量数据时效率较低,不推荐用于大规模分页。


总体来说,ASP实现数据库分页的关键在于合理设计SQL查询和管理分页参数,确保系统在高效运行的同时提供良好的用户交互体验。

(编辑:草根网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章